Facebook Watch for once:

Darren Peetoom:

Well done to Scott, Trina and Joshua on winning the BDO World Championships Lakeside, Frimley Green also to Gary Anderson on a fantastic PDC World Championship . I have had an up and down experience but all in all have enjoyed the friendly atmosphere that the players and crowd produce. Respect is shown to all the players on the oche and although there are no 'Booing', 'Stand up if you love the darts' and shouting between the fans the atmosphere was electric. I keep reading about the comparisons between the 2 groups and yes there is a difference in averages but did Gary Anderson have to phone his work up to ask for an extra day off to go to an interview - me thinks not. The PDC produce what can only be described as the best darts on the tv - without question ( average wise ) but the Richard Veenstra vs Jeff Smith semi had me riveted to my seat right to the last double - both averaging 90. But remember this a large percentage of players will be going back to work this week and will squeeze a few hours of practice in during the week, the pdc top elite will be putting in 4-6hrs of practice in, to keep their game at the pinnacle of the performance.
The highest ever average in a BDO final has been 97.58, an average that would struggle at the PDC ranks, it's funny that the average was by the best ever player Phil Taylor, a player who has helped bring the sport of darts forward with the help of some many but please remember - I lived a dream this year and although did not perform my best, would not of wanted to miss this experience - the BDO allows us county/superleague players a chance to live a dream - things are looking up and with encouragement and support, creases will be ironed out but one thing will never change - we play and watch darts because we love the game - embrace both organisations and lets stop comparing them
